What engine do CCM use in the Spitfire?
The Spitfire has a handcrafted aluminum tank, with a single seat finished in leather. The engine is a larger version of the BMW 450cc unit that CCM use in there enduro and adventure bikes. The powerplant originally powered the Husqvarna TE630 range of enduro bikes, back when the Husqvarna was still under BMW ownership.

Where are CCM bikes made?
CCM is headquartered in Montreal’s St-Laurent borough with manufacturing plants in St-Hyacinthe and St-Jean-sur-Richelieu. The company employs approximately 580 people in total, including 500 in Canada. CCM was founded in 1899 under the name Canada Cycle and Motor Company.

Are ccm motorcycles available in the US?
CCM confirms their light-weight Adventure Bike is coming to America. British built CCM GP450 Adventure weighs just 276 pounds (125 kg) dry. Shown here with optional hard luggage, auxiliary lights, skid plate, radiator guard, adjustable windscreen and hand guards.What does CCM stand for bike?

What happened to CCM bikes?
As more and more Canadians chose to buy the newest bikes from Japan or Taiwan, CCM eventually filed for bankruptcy and by 1983 the company assets had been sold off. It is still possible to buy CCM bikes today, although the bikes are no longer made in Canada and the brand is owned by Adidas.
Where are Miele bikes made?
Miele is a bicycle manufacturing division of Procycle Group Inc. based in Saint-Georges, Quebec, Canada. Miele bicycles were originally manufactured by the Guvin Company beginning in 1982 in Mississauga, Ontario.
Who made CCM bikes?
In 1899, the Canada Cycle & Motor Company Limited (ccm) was formed by Canada’s largest bike makers, including Massey-Harris, Welland Vale and Toronto’s Gendron. Together, they made an estimated 85 per cent of Canadian cycles. Canadian Cycle & Motor Co.

Who had the first V8 engine?
Frenchman Leon Levavasseur was a 39-year-old inventor in 1902 when he took out a patent for the first V-8 engine he called the Antoinette. The V8 since then has become the most reliable and efficient internal combustion engine to power automobiles and to see extensive use in power boats and early aircraft.
